🥘 Ingredients

10 items
  • 3 large ripe bananas
  • 1.75 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 0.5 te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on
  • 0.5 cup coconut oil, melted
  • 0.75 cup brown sugar
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 0.25 cup unsweetened almond milk
  • 0.75 cup walnuts, chopped

📝 Instructions

10 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a 9x5-inch loaf pan, or line it with parchment paper.

2

In a large mixing bowl, mash the bananas with a fork or potato masher until smooth.

3

Add the melted coconut oil, brown sugar, vanilla extract, and almond milk to the mashed bananas. Stir until well combined.

4

In another b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king soda, salt, and cinnamon.

5

Gradually add the dry ingredients into the wet ingredients, stirring gently until just combined. Be careful not to overmix.

6

Fold in the chopped walnuts until they are evenly distributed throughout the batter.

7

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an, spreading it evenly with a spatula.

8

Bake in the preheated oven for 50-55 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center of the bread comes out clean.

9

Remove from the oven and let the banana walnut bread cool in the pan for about 10 minutes, then transfer it to a wire rack to cool completely.

10

Slice and serve the bread once it has cooled. Store any le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days.

Nutrition Facts

1 serving (134.8g)
Calories
434
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 22.8 g 29%
Saturated Fat 13.3 g 67%
Polyunsaturated Fat 0.0 g
Cholesterol 0 mg 0%
Sodium 291 mg 13%
Total Carbohydrate 56.5 g 21%
Dietary Fiber 3.1 g 11%
Total Sugars 29.0 g
Protein 5.3 g 11%
Vitamin D 0.1 mcg 0%
Calcium 53 mg 4%
Iron 2.0 mg 11%
Potassium 316 mg 7%

*The % Daily Value tells you how much a nutrient in a serving of food contributes to a daily diet. 2,000 calories a day is used for general nutrition advice.
